Do you love working with Radio Frequency (RF) Communications hardware and Test and Evaluation (T&E) tasks that you want to apply to critical challenges to support the nation's warfighters? Are you a self-motivated creative thinker who loves contributing to projects where you get hands‑on with hardware to address critical challenges? If so, we're looking for someone like you to join our team at APL! We are seeking an RF T&E engineer to help with T&E of various data‑links. As a member of our team, you can contribute to planning, performing, standardizing, or improving our various test efforts. You would be joining a hardworking team of engineers and scientists from different sectors across APL. We are passionate about supporting our sponsor's mission and our team is committed to encouraging an environment centered on development and collaboration.

As a RF/HWIL Test & Analysis Engineer you will…
  • Work in a dynamic and high visibility environment in which your test results and analysis products directly impact sponsor and industry partner decisions and designs.
  • Your primary responsibility will be participating in various RF test and analysis efforts across our lab.
  • You will have the opportunity to contribute to existing hardware and software tools and Standard Operating Procedures (SOPs).
Qualifications
You meet our minimum qualifications for the job if you…
  • Possess a Bachelor's degree in Electrical, Computer, other Engineering specialty, or other related technical field.
  • Have at least three years of relevant experience working with RF test equipment or performing RF analysis tasks.
  • Able to use and write software tools in MATLAB, Python, C++, or C.
  • Are willing and able to work the occasional nights/weekends to support sponsor needs.
  • Are able to obtain an Interim Secret security clearance by start date and can ultimately obtain a Secret level clearance. If selected, you will be subject to a government security clearance investigation and must meet the requirements for access to classified information. Eligibility requirements include U.S. citizenship.
You’ll go above and beyond our minimum requirements if you…
  • Possess a MS in Electrical, Computer, other Engineering specialty, or other related technical field.
  • Have a 5 years of experience working with RF test equipment or performing RF analysis tasks.
  • Able to develop software tools in MATLAB, Python, C++, or C to automate test and evaluation efforts.
  • Have a Secret security clearance or above with eligibility to work SAP programs.
